Where Is IT Arena 2025?
The event will be held at Arena Lviv Stadium in Lviv, L’vivs’ka oblast, Ukraine.
When Is IT Arena 2025?
IT Arena 2025 is scheduled for September 26, 2025.
What Type of Event Is IT Arena 2025?
IT Arena is a large-scale technology and innovation conference focused on software, product development, venture capital, and startup ecosystems. The event features keynote presentations, investor meetups, startup showcases, technical panels, and networking for professionals across the IT and digital industries.
How Many People Attend IT Arena 2025?
IT Arena 2025 is expected to host over 5,000 attendees representing more than 30 countries. The audience includes startup founders, technology executives, corporate leaders, and investors across multiple sectors, with a strong emphasis on senior-level roles.
